Abstract
The invention discloses a conveyor belt off-tracking warning device comprising press rolls, warning units and fixing seats. The press rolls are mounted nearby the edge of a conveyor belt, and each press roll is mounted on the corresponding warning unit. Each warning unit comprises a sealed shell provided with a rotating shaft, each rotating shaft is connected with one press roll through a connecting rod, a return spring and an inductive lever are arranged on each rotating shaft, each warning unit further comprises a first inductive switch, a buzzer, a PLC (programmable logic controller) and an initial position locating lever, the first inductive switch is arranged in the sealed shell, the PLC is electrically connected with the buzzer and the inductive switch, and the initial position locating lever is used for fixing the initial position of the inductive lever. Electrical appliance components are arranged in the sealed shell, so that the working environment of the electrical appliance components of the conveyor belt off-tracking warning device is improved effectively, performance of the conveyor belt off-tracking warning device is improved, and service life of the conveyor belt off-tracking warning device is prolonged.

Background technology
Band conveyor is in industry widespread uses such as metallurgy, mines, band conveyor is in long-play process, due to environment or parts quality problems, easily there is the fault of sideslip in belt conveyor, major cause has following several: one is the material skewness that belt top is transported, and load difference in belt left and right is too large; Two be conveyer carrying roller because of its bearing damage, carrying roller can not rotate and add resistance to belt; Three is because of belt sole mass problem, and belt internal organizational structure occurs that unshapeliness is elongated in left and right; Four is accept inequality about fouling serious timely cleaning in belt top layer causes belt.If belt can bring greater impact the long-term service life run under sideslip state for belt, have a strong impact on the service life of belt, belt roller.Due to belt transporter working environment very severe, dust pollution is serious and moist, and deviation detecting device easily damages after a period of operation, and stability is lower, belt deviation fault be can not effectively detect, the safety of equipment and carrying out smoothly of production directly had influence on.

As shown in Figure 1, conveyer belt deflection warning device of the present invention, be arranged on conveyer bridge 3, comprise pressure roller 1, warning device 2, permanent seat 4, pressure roller is arranged on the adjacent edges of conveyer belt 7, and pressure roller is arranged on warning device, warning device is arranged on described permanent seat, permanent seat is installed on the bracket, and conveyer is provided with belt roller 6, the axial line of pressure roller is mutually vertical with the axial line of belt roller.
Warning device comprises seal casinghousing 201, seal casinghousing is provided with rotating shaft 204, is also provided with bearing seat 206 in seal casinghousing, and bearing seat is provided with bearing 203, rotating shaft is arranged on bearing.Rotating shaft is connected with described pressure roller by pipe link 202, described rotating shaft is provided with retracing spring 207, induction rod 209, described seal casinghousing is also provided with some grids 205, described retracing spring one end is fixed in described rotating shaft, and the other end is fixed on described grid.
Also comprise inductive switch 1, buzzer phone 210, PLC 212, described inductive switch one is arranged in described seal casinghousing, described PLC is electrically connected with described buzzer phone, described inductive switch one respectively, also comprise initial position fix bar 208, described initial position fix bar is used for the initial position of fixing induction rod.Also comprise inductive switch 2 214, Warning light 213, described inductive switch two is near described inductive switch one, and described PLC is electrically connected with described inductive switch two, Warning light respectively.Also comprise inductive switch 3 215, described inductive switch three is near described inductive switch two, and described inductive switch three is electrically connected with described PLC.
When conveyer belt normally runs, rotating shaft pressed against radius stay under the elastic force of retracing spring; When conveyer belt starts sideslip, conveyer belt pushing pressure roller, pressure roller is rotated, and pressure roller drives rotating shaft, and rotating shaft drives induction rod to move towards inductive switch one.When induction rod moves to the position of inductive switch one, inductive switch senses the position of induction rod, so send signal to PLC, PLC sends signal to buzzer phone, and buzzer phone gives the alarm, and prompting conveyer belt starts sideslip; When conveyer belt continues sideslip, conveyer belt continues pushing pressure roller and rotates, pressure roller drives induction rod to rotate, when induction rod moves to the position of inductive switch two, inductive switch two sends signal to PLC, PLC simultaneously sends electric signal to buzzer phone, Warning light, and buzzer phone, Warning light are sounded alarm, light alarm simultaneously, and prompting conveyer belt continues sideslip; When conveyer belt still continues sideslip, conveyer belt pushing pressure roller continues to rotate, pressure roller drives induction rod to rotate, when induction rod moves to the position of inductive switch three, inductive switch three-dimensional PLC sends signal, PLC sends electric signal to buzzer phone, Warning light, conveyer belt circuit for controlling motor simultaneously, buzzer phone, Warning light are sounded alarm, light alarm simultaneously, and cut off conveyer belt motor power, conveyer is quit work, enter service mode, sideslip position is now end position.
